Customer Relationship Management (CRM) involves employing strategies, technologies, and processes to manage and enhance interactions with current and potential customers. By implementing a CRM system, businesses can centralize customer data, track customer interactions, and gain valuable insights into customer behaviors and preferences. This empowers businesses to deliver exceptional customer experiences, foster loyalty, and make data-driven decisions.

Centralize customer data.
At the heart of a successful CRM initiative lies the ability to centralize customer data. This involves gathering and storing customer information from various sources, such as sales interactions, marketing campaigns, customer service inquiries, and social media interactions, in a single, unified platform. A centralized customer database provides businesses with a comprehensive view of each customer's history, preferences, and touchpoints with the company.
Centralizing customer data offers numerous advantages. It eliminates data silos, ensuring that all teams within the organization have access to the same up-to-date customer information. This enables more effective collaboration, improved decision-making, and a seamless customer experience across all channels.
Moreover, centralized customer data empowers businesses to segment customers based on their unique characteristics and behaviors. This segmentation allows for targeted marketing campaigns, personalized product recommendations, and tailored customer service interactions, ultimately enhancing customer satisfaction and loyalty.
Furthermore, centralized customer data facilitates data analysis and reporting. Businesses can leverage advanced analytics tools to extract valuable insights from customer data, enabling them to identify trends, patterns, and opportunities for improvement. This data-driven approach helps businesses make informed decisions, optimize their operations, and deliver superior customer experiences.
By centralizing customer data, businesses can gain a deeper understanding of their customers, anticipate their needs, and provide them with exceptional, personalized experiences that foster loyalty and drive business growth.
Personalize marketing campaigns.
In today's digital age, customers expect personalized marketing experiences that resonate with their individual needs and preferences. A well-executed CRM initiative empowers businesses to gather and analyze customer data to create highly targeted and personalized marketing campaigns.
By leveraging customer data, businesses can segment their audience based on factors such as demographics, purchase history, website behavior, and social media interactions. This segmentation allows marketers to tailor their messaging, offers, and content to specific customer segments, increasing the relevance and effectiveness of their marketing efforts.
Furthermore, personalized marketing campaigns foster stronger customer relationships and drive conversions. When customers receive marketing messages that are relevant to their interests and needs, they are more likely to engage with the brand, click on ads, and make purchases. Personalized marketing campaigns can also help businesses increase customer loyalty and retention by demonstrating that the company values and understands its customers.
To create personalized marketing campaigns, businesses can utilize various CRM features and tools, such as email marketing automation, dynamic content generation, and personalized product recommendations. These tools enable marketers to deliver personalized messages to customers across multiple channels, including email, social media, and website.
By personalizing marketing campaigns, businesses can capture customers' attention, increase engagement, and drive conversions. Personalized marketing campaigns are a powerful way to build stronger customer relationships and achieve marketing success.
Improve sales efficiency.
A CRM initiative can significantly improve sales efficiency by streamlining sales processes, providing sales teams with valuable customer insights, and automating repetitive tasks.
- Centralized customer data:
With a centralized CRM system, sales teams have easy access to up-to-date customer information, including purchase history, communication history, and customer preferences. This enables sales reps to quickly understand customer needs and tailor their sales pitch accordingly.
- Sales pipeline management:
CRM systems offer robust sales pipeline management capabilities that allow sales teams to track the progress of sales opportunities through different stages of the sales cycle. This helps sales managers identify bottlenecks, prioritize leads, and forecast revenue more accurately.
- Lead scoring and qualification:
CRM systems can automatically score and qualify leads based on predefined criteria, such as industry, company size, and website behavior. This helps sales teams focus on high-potential leads and prioritize their sales efforts.
- Automated workflows:
CRM systems can automate repetitive sales tasks, such as sending follow-up emails, scheduling appointments, and generating quotes. This frees up sales reps, allowing them to spend more time on high-value activities like building relationships with customers and closing deals.
By improving sales efficiency, CRM initiatives can help businesses increase sales productivity, shorten sales cycles, and ultimately boost revenue.
Provide exceptional customer service.
Exceptional customer service is the cornerstone of any successful business. A CRM initiative can empower businesses to deliver exceptional customer service by providing customer service representatives with the tools and information they need to resolve customer issues quickly and efficiently.
With a centralized CRM system, customer service representatives have instant access to a customer's complete history with the company, including past purchases, support interactions, and communication preferences. This enables them to quickly understand the customer's situation and provide personalized and proactive support.
CRM systems also offer features like case management, knowledge base, and self-service portal, which empower customers to find answers to their questions and resolve issues without having to contact customer support. This reduces the burden on customer service teams and improves the overall customer experience.
Moreover, CRM systems facilitate collaboration between customer service and other departments, such as sales and marketing. This ensures that customer issues are addressed promptly and resolved effectively, enhancing customer satisfaction and loyalty.
By providing exceptional customer service, businesses can build strong customer relationships, increase customer retention, and drive business growth.
Foster customer loyalty.
Customer loyalty is a valuable asset for any business. Loyal customers are more likely to make repeat purchases, recommend the business to others, and provide valuable feedback. A CRM initiative can help businesses foster customer loyalty in several ways:
- Personalized experiences:
By leveraging customer data, businesses can create personalized experiences for each customer. This includes tailoring marketing messages, product recommendations, and customer service interactions to meet individual customer needs and preferences. Personalized experiences foster a sense of value and appreciation among customers, increasing their loyalty to the brand.
- Loyalty programs:
CRM systems can be used to implement and manage loyalty programs. These programs reward customers for their repeat business and provide incentives for them to continue doing business with the company. Loyalty programs can be tailored to specific customer segments and can include rewards such as discounts, points, and exclusive access to products and services.
- Exceptional customer service:
As discussed earlier, a CRM initiative can help businesses provide exceptional customer service. When customers feel valued and supported, they are more likely to become loyal to the brand. CRM systems facilitate proactive customer service, quick issue resolution, and personalized support, all of which contribute to customer loyalty.
- Customer feedback and engagement:
CRM systems provide businesses with tools to collect customer feedback and engage with customers on various channels. This feedback is essential for identifying areas of improvement and making data-driven decisions to enhance customer experiences. Engaging with customers through surveys, social media, and email campaigns helps build relationships and demonstrates that the business values customer input.
By fostering customer loyalty, businesses can increase customer retention, boost revenue, and gain a competitive advantage.
Make data-driven decisions.
Data-driven decision-making is crucial for businesses to stay competitive and make informed choices. A CRM initiative provides businesses with the data and insights they need to make data-driven decisions in various areas of their operations:
- Customer segmentation and targeting:
CRM data can be used to segment customers into groups based on their demographics, purchase history, behavior, and preferences. This segmentation enables businesses to target specific customer segments with tailored marketing campaigns, products, and services, increasing the effectiveness and ROI of their marketing efforts.
- Product development and improvement:
CRM systems collect valuable feedback from customers, including product reviews, complaints, and suggestions. This feedback helps businesses identify areas for product improvement and develop new products that better meet customer needs and expectations.
- Sales forecasting and inventory management:
CRM systems provide insights into sales trends, customer demand, and inventory levels. This information enables businesses to forecast sales more accurately, optimize inventory levels, and avoid stockouts or overstocking, leading to improved profitability.
- Employee performance evaluation:
CRM systems can track the performance of sales and customer service representatives. This data can be used to identify top performers, provide targeted training and coaching, and make informed decisions about employee rewards and promotions.
By making data-driven decisions, businesses can improve their overall performance, increase efficiency, and gain a competitive advantage.

Question 1: What is CRM?
Answer 1: CRM stands for Customer Relationship Management. It's a strategy and technology that businesses use to manage and improve their relationships with current and potential customers.
Question 2: Why is CRM important?
Answer 2: CRM helps businesses provide exceptional customer service, increase sales, foster customer loyalty, and make data-driven decisions to improve overall business performance.
Question 3: What are the key features of a CRM system?
Answer 3: Core CRM features include contact management, sales tracking, marketing automation, customer service tools, and reporting and analytics.
Question 4: How can CRM improve customer service?
Answer 4: CRM systems provide a centralized platform for customer data, enabling customer service representatives to quickly access customer information and resolve issues efficiently.
Question 5: How can CRM help increase sales?
Answer 5: CRM systems provide sales teams with valuable insights into customer behavior and preferences, helping them tailor their sales pitch and improve their chances of closing deals.
Question 6: How does CRM foster customer loyalty?
Answer 6: CRM systems enable businesses to create personalized experiences for customers, implement loyalty programs, and gather customer feedback to continuously improve their products and services.
Question 7: How can CRM help businesses make data-driven decisions?
Answer 7: CRM systems collect and analyze customer data, providing businesses with valuable insights to make informed decisions about product development, marketing campaigns, and overall business strategy.

Tip 1: Start with a clear CRM strategy:
Define your business objectives and goals for implementing a CRM system. Clearly outline the processes and departments that will be impacted by CRM, and ensure that all stakeholders are aligned on the expected outcomes.
Tip 2: Choose the right CRM system for your business:
Evaluate your business needs and choose a CRM system that aligns with your industry, size, and specific requirements. Consider factors such as scalability, ease of use, and integration capabilities when making your decision.
Tip 3: Ensure data quality and accuracy:
Data is the lifeblood of your CRM system. Regularly cleanse and update your customer data to ensure its accuracy and consistency. Implement data validation processes to minimize errors and maintain the integrity of your data.
Tip 4: Train your team effectively:
Provide comprehensive training to your team on how to use the CRM system effectively. Make sure they understand the benefits of CRM and how it can help them improve their productivity and customer interactions. Ongoing training can also help them stay up-to-date with new features and functionalities.
